Here is a part of the story.. Names have been changed..

I first went to this dealership on 11/7/03 (Friday) with the intent to purchase the vehicle. After discussing with a sales person my credit application had been held for processing as it was late Friday evening. I was told by the salesman to drop in on Saturday as I was unavailable due to meetings on Monday. When I arrived Saturday morning, I was informed that he did not work on Saturday and that the sales manager would assist me. After sitting around for about an hour so that the paperwork could be found I completed the transaction after about 3½ hrs on Saturday.

Through this process I had a friend doing all the work for me as I have just assumed another position and have been extremely busy. The salesman called my freind on Monday 11/10/03 and called him a liar, saying he never told us to come in on Saturday. This comment had me extremely irritated as my freind was just doing his best to help me out, and for him to be called a liar really got me going. Keep in mind my salesman never called me directly regarding this. After my freind told me about his conversation, I went back to the dealership to speak to a sales manager on 11/15/03 (again, I am extremely busy and Saturday is the only day I have some time).

When I went back to Jerome Duncan on 11/15/03 I was handled by a Sales Manager, who documented my concerns and said he would take them to his boss to see what could be done. I left the dealership feeling better and hoped this would be handled in the correct manner.

I received a call from the sales manager this morning (11/20/03) communicating that because I bought the vehicle at A/Z/D/X plan nothing could be done. All I was asking for to make up for being called a liar as well as my time at the time of purchase (11/8/03) as well as the return visit (11/15/03), was a bra for the Focus for the winter time. What this is telling me is that a customer can be treated like complete trash if that person happens to purchase the vehicle at A/Z/D/X plan pricing. Not exactly the type of service that an employee of the company should get.

Sorry for the long post, but had to back up my claim..
